Mobile devices more popular than computers among Singaporeans
But lenders are not using mobile banking "as effectively as a sales tool, particularly for high-margin products"
Singapore
RETAIL banking through mobile devices has swiftly overtaken Internet banking as the main form of digital interaction for consumers in Singapore, a recent Bain & Company study suggested.
But whether banks are making money through this channel is less clear. Lenders here are not locking in mobile-banking users who are shopping for specific products.
